Materials
– Glass votive or shot glass (big enough to hold a votive candle)
– Collection of flat buttons, various sizes
– E6000 bonding agent
– Satin ribbon, ¼-inch wide
– Scissors
– Votive candle

Instructions
1. Adhere one button to the bottom front of the glass using the bonding agent.
2. Adhere buttons next to one another on the glass until you reach 3/4 inch below the glass rim.
3. Cut off a piece of ribbon long enough to wrap around the glass rim twice. Cut the ribbon’s ends at 45-degree angles.
4. Wrap the ribbon around the glass just above the glued buttons and tie a bow.
5. Place an unlit votive candle in the holder. Light if desired.
